The staff member retention tax credit is a broad based refundable tax credit designed to encourage.
employers to keep staff members on their payroll. The credit is 50% of approximately $10,000 in salaries paid by an.
Since of COVID-19 or whose gross invoices, company whose business is fully or partly suspended.
decrease by more than 50%.
Accessibility.
1. The credit is offered to all employers no matter size including tax exempt companies. There are.
just two exceptions: (1) state and local governments and their instrumentalities and (2) little.
businesses who take Small Business Loans.
2. To certify, the company needs to fulfill one of two alternative tests. The tests are computed each.
calendar quarter– Either.
o the company’s company is fully or partly suspended by federal government order due to COVID-19.
during the calendar quarter or.
o the company’s gross receipts are below 50% of the equivalent quarter in 2019. When the.
employer’s gross receipts go above 80% of a similar quarter in 2019 they no longer certify.
after the end of that quarter.
Calculation of the Credit.
The quantity of the credit is 50% of the certifying incomes paid up to $10,000 in overall.
It is effective for salaries paid after March 13th and before December 31, 2020.
The definition of qualifying wages differs by whether an employer had, on average, basically than.
100 workers in 2019.

Less than 100. The credit is based if the employer had 100 or less employees on average in 2019.
on earnings paid to all workers whether they in fact worked or not. In other words, even if the.
staff members worked full time and got paid for full time work, the employer still gets the credit.
Greater than 100. If the company had more than 100 workers on average in 2019, then the credit is.
permitted only for salaries paid to workers who did not work throughout the calendar quarter.
In both cases, “salaries” includes not just cash payments however also a portion of the cost of company.
offered health care. Hurricane Irma Employee Retention Credit
